Biography of Chadwick Boseman
Chadwick Aaron Boseman, born on November 29, 1976, in Anderson, South Carolina, was an American actor best known for his portrayal of historical figures and superheroes. His rise to fame was marked by his dedication to portraying complex characters with depth and authenticity. Boseman's career was a blend of theater, television, and film, with each medium showcasing his versatile talent.
After graduating from Howard University, Boseman pursued acting, studying at the British American Drama Academy in Oxford. His early career included various television roles, which paved the way for his breakout performance as Jackie Robinson in "42" (2013). His role as T'Challa/Black Panther in the Marvel Cinematic Universe catapulted him to international stardom, making him a cultural icon.

Early Life and Education
Chadwick Boseman's early life was characterized by a strong sense of community and a deep appreciation for the arts. Born to Carolyn and Leroy Boseman, he grew up in a supportive environment that encouraged creativity and exploration. His mother was a nurse, and his father worked in a textile factory, but they always prioritized their son's education and artistic endeavors.
Boseman's interest in the arts began at a young age, and he pursued it with passion and determination. He attended T. L. Hanna High School, where he excelled in academics and extracurricular activities. His talent for storytelling became evident when he wrote and staged his first play, "Crossroads," in high school, which was inspired by the tragic death of a classmate.
He went on to attend Howard University, where he earned a Bachelor of Fine Arts in directing. During his time at Howard, he was mentored by esteemed actress Phylicia Rashad, who recognized his potential and encouraged him to pursue further studies. With her guidance and support, Boseman was accepted into the British American Drama Academy in Oxford, where he honed his craft and expanded his understanding of theater.
Career Beginnings and Breakthroughs
After completing his education, Chadwick Boseman embarked on his professional acting career, navigating the challenges of the industry with resilience and determination. He began with small roles in television series such as "Third Watch," "Law & Order," and "CSI: NY," which helped him gain experience and confidence in his abilities.
His breakthrough came in 2013 when he was cast as Jackie Robinson in the biographical film "42." Boseman's portrayal of the legendary baseball player was met with critical acclaim, showcasing his ability to capture the essence of historical figures with respect and authenticity. The role opened doors for him, leading to more significant opportunities in the industry.
In 2014, Boseman starred as James Brown in "Get on Up," a role that further cemented his reputation as a versatile and talented actor. His performance was praised for its energy and depth, highlighting his dedication to embodying the complexities of his characters.
Iconic Roles and Achievements
Chadwick Boseman's career reached new heights with his portrayal of T'Challa/Black Panther in the Marvel Cinematic Universe. Introduced in "Captain America: Civil War" (2016), Boseman's depiction of the African superhero resonated with audiences worldwide, making "Black Panther" (2018) a cultural phenomenon and a box office success.
The film's impact was profound, as it challenged stereotypes and celebrated African culture and heritage. Boseman's performance was lauded for its strength and grace, and "Black Panther" became a symbol of representation and empowerment for many. The film's success also paved the way for more diverse storytelling in Hollywood.
In addition to his work in the Marvel franchise, Boseman continued to take on roles that showcased his range and depth as an actor. He starred in "Marshall" (2017), portraying Thurgood Marshall, the first African American Supreme Court Justice, and "Da 5 Bloods" (2020), directed by Spike Lee. Each role added to his legacy, demonstrating his commitment to telling meaningful and impactful stories.
